The ingredients needed to make Cream cheese crust apple pie:
  1. Get pie filling
  2. Get 1/2 cup granulated sugar
  3. Prepare 1/2 cup packed brown sugar
  4. Take 3 tbsp all-purpose flour
  5. Take 1 tsp ground cinnamon
  6. Get 1/4 tsp ground nutmeg
  7. Get 1 tbsp apple juice
  8. Get 1 tbsp lemon juice
  9. Take 6 cup thinly sliced and peeled tart apples
  10. Take topping
  11. Get 1 cup all-purpose flour
  12. Take 1/2 cup sugar
  13. Prepare 1/4 cup packed brown sugar
  14. Get 1 1/2 tsp ground cinnamon
  15. Get 1/2 tsp salt
  16. Get 6 tbsp chilled unsalted butter, cut into 1/2-inch cubes
  17. Make ready pie crust
  18. Make ready 1 pie crust
  19. Prepare 2 tbsp granulated sugar
  20. Prepare 1 packages warm cream cheese
  21. Make ready 1 1/2 tsp ground cinnamon

Steps to make Cream cheese crust apple pie:
  1. Preheat oven to 375°F
  2. Pie filling: In a small bowl, combine the sugars, flour and spices; set aside. In a large bowl, toss apples with lemon juice and apple juice. Add sugar mixture; toss to coat.
  3. Topping: combine the dry ingredients. Then add the butter, use your hands to mix it until it resembles a sand-like texture.
  4. Crust: mix the cream cheese, sugar, and cinnamon until creamy. Then use a spatula to spread it onto your pie crust. Cover the entire pie, even the walls.
  5. Fill the pie crust with the apples.
  6. Cover the pie with the topping until no apple pieces show.
  7. Baked covered with aluminum foil for 20 minutes. Then remove the cover and bake for an additional 20-25 minutes, or until crust is golden brown and filling is bubbly.
